Adopting a teacup Yorkie appeals to many dog lovers for the breed’s compact size, lively personality, and affectionate nature. In Washington, a state known for its coffee culture, scenic ferry rides, and active, pet-friendly communities, this tiny breed fits seamlessly into many lifestyles.

Before adopting, it’s essential to understand the breed’s needs and temperament, especially in relation to Washington’s cooler climate and outdoor-friendly culture. Adoption is often the preferred choice because it gives a dog a second chance at a stable, loving home while reducing demand for commercial breeding of undersized dogs, which can sometimes lead to health complications.

Prospective owners should also consider the difference between adopting a puppy and an older Yorkie. Puppies require more intensive house training, socialization, and supervision, best suited for families with the time and patience to guide them. Older dogs can be a better match for first-time adopters, quiet households, seniors who want a calm companion, or homes with small children where a more predictable temperament is beneficial.

Teacup Yorkies come in a few coat variations that affect both care and adoption cost. Traditional teacup Yorkies have blue-and-gold silky hair, Parti Yorkies have tri-colored coats, and Chocolate Yorkies feature a rare brown coat. Washington’s rainy winters and damp climate require owners to pay special attention to coat dryness, matting prevention, and paw care after walks on wet streets. Teacup Yorkie Adoption in Washington

The adoption process in Washington is often foster-based and highly screening-oriented, with many rescues prioritizing long-term placement fit over quick adoptions. Once you find a potential dog, you’ll typically submit an adoption application. Washington rescues commonly ask about household members, prior pet ownership, work schedules, daily routines, financial readiness for veterinary and grooming care, and housing rules, especially since many rentals and condominiums have pet-size, breed, or weight restrictions. Home checks, either virtual or in-person, are common. Because teacup Yorkies are especially fragile, rescue coordinators may look for a safe indoor setup, including secure stairs, low furniture, non-slip flooring, and protection from larger pets or young children who may accidentally injure a small dog.

A meet-and-greet usually follows, often arranged at a foster home, adoption event, or neutral public location. If the rescue approves the match, adopters sign an agreement outlining care expectations, spay/neuter requirements if not already completed, veterinary follow-up, and return policies if the placement does not work out. Washington rescues often provide post-adoption support, including recommendations for veterinarians, groomers, trainers, and small-dog safety resources. Some rescues may also offer trial periods or follow-up check-ins to ensure the Yorkie adjusts comfortably to its new home.

How Much Does It Cost to Adopt a Teacup Yorkie in Washington?

Adoption fees for teacup Yorkies in Washington vary based on age and health. Teacup Yorkies often range from $250 to $500 through rescues.

The adoption fees usually include vaccinations, spay/neuter surgeries, and first-year medical exams, making adoption more affordable than purchasing from a breeder, where prices can exceed $2,500. The state’s cost of living affects rescue operating costs, but most organizations reinvest fees into veterinary care, rehabilitation, and foster support programs.

How Should I Train a Teacup Yorkie?

Training teacup Yorkies requires patience, consistency, and gentle guidance. Their intelligence and eagerness to please make reward-based training especially effective. Positive reinforcement techniques, using treats, praise, and play, help encourage good behavior without intimidating this sensitive breed. Living in Washington means adapting training to both indoor and outdoor environments. Rainy days might limit outdoor activities, so consider indoor enrichment tools such as treat puzzles, snuffle mats, and short, structured play sessions.
